A Recipe for a Hungry Wolf: Forest Cake
Part 1: List what you will need
Are you making a cake for a hungry wolf?
You will need:
• a bag of ground wheat flour
• eggs from the nests of five finches
• one spoonful of the sweetest milk
• ten squishy slugs
• a handful of nuts
• a few dashes of cold river water

Part 2: Explain the steps in order
Follow these steps: 1. First, put the softest wheat flour into a mixing bowl. 2. Next, crack the eggs and whisk them into the flour. 3. After that, place the squishy slugs in to make the mixture thicker. Make sure they do not wriggle off the table! 4. Now, stir in the milk and a few dashes of river water. 5. Then, cook on the lowest heat. 6. Finally, sprinkle the nuts on top for decoration.

Part 3: Give top tips
Top Tips • Make sure the river water is clean and fresh. • Wait for the cake to cool down. A cooler cake is easier to cut!
